Return To ShopThe ETA 2753 watch movement, produced from 1904 to 1927 with a total of 366,000 units, is a hunter calibre, model 6. It features a bimetallic screw balance, Breguet hairspring, and a negative stem mechanism. The in lever position allows for switching between winding and setting with the stem. The escapement is modified compared to models like 210. Additional functions include stem wind with switching options using the crown or lever, as well as a sub second display.
